A bottle brought up in somebody else's cellar. Really more like a basement with no humidity control. Dry crumbly cork was the damage done.
Garnet core and bricked at the rim. A bit cloudy, too. This bottle cotained a wine to drink with your eyes closed. 2
Nosing revealing some promise. Nicely developed and nothing poking out to offend. Good complexity and totally modern. 12
Easy drinking and still in my window for Napa age. Nice medium body and acidity and just enough structure left to hold up the flavors of black plums and berries, licorice, tar, mint, cocoa and a bit of new leather. Stingy tasting size pours as there were a few of us drinking, but everybody revisited. 17
Finish was long and pleasant with some evolution as it faded. Technically this bottle was free to me, so OUTSTANDING qpr and luckily the Genie was freed from the bottle just in time last night. 8
I know that the math doesn't work, but low score on appearance wasn't really the wine's fault...

Gave several hours in the decanter. Rich plumb tones in the glass. Nose is full of twigs, rosemary and other herbs, dark chocolate, light bacon smoke and tart dark berries. The palate is wide open with silky dark fruit and more cocoa, all held together with bright tannin. There are more green herbals and lingering black tea notes as well. Finishes with a mellow kick (as oxymoron-ic as that sounds), wrapping in the smokey fruit from the nose again. Nice. PJG: 90

Intense dark purple color. Slightly muted nose with earth tones and hints of blackberry and spice. Big, full body entry bursting with creme de casis, blackberry jam, clove and spice. Long finish with slightly bitter black current, dark chocolate and clove. Overall, solid balance of fruit, acids and firm tannins. This wine is young but showing well and should be singing in a couple of years with good cellaring potential. Outstanding QPR if you can find it for less than $40.

After being underwhelmed with many prior vintages, the '09 Artemis delivers (note this coincides w Antinori taking a 15% equity position and assuming winemaking responsibilities in '07 - i.e. things are getting better). Drank against the '08 Sullenger Nickel & Nickel, and the '09 Caymus, and the Artemis compared very well, showing some of the nuances of the Nickel, while also having some of the heft of the Caymus. A great bottle of Stags Leap cab, can be found for $36/btl, do yourself a favor and get a case now.
